Battle vs. Chess, a ripoff of Battle Chess from the 1990’s. I have to say, I don’t really think having a little fight minigame to decide whether your piece takes the other one is that bad. It could be a game ‘based on’ chess, not just animated chess, and that might be an interesting product for some people. If you’re really a chess purist, why are you playing a video game version anyway?
